数据库文件被物理删除,用恢复软件恢复后再附加进来后查询前面一部门数据没有问题,不能查询全部的数据
select top 5339 from table 可以查出数据,
select top 5340 from table 5339之后的就不能查询了
所有的表都一样,估计是由于数据删除时对数据库有些损坏
...全文
128412打赏收藏
SQL 查询分析器不能查询 服务器: 消息 823,级别 24,状态 2,行 1 连接中断
数据库文件被物理删除,用恢复软件恢复后再附加进来后查询前面一部门数据没有问题,不能查询全部的数据 select top 5339 from table 可以查出数据, select top 5340 from table 5339之后的就不能查询了 所有的表都一样,估计是由于数据删除时对数据库有些损坏
DBCC CHECKTABLE (’authors’) WITH PHYSICAL_ONLY
GO
C. 检查特定索引
数据恢复finddata.net
下例对通过访问 sysindexes 获得的特定索引进行检查。
www.db-recovery.com
USE pubs
DECLARE @indid int
SELECT @indid = indid
FROM sysindexes
WHERE id = OBJECT_ID(’authors’) AND name = ‘aunmind’
DBCC CHECKTABLE (’authors’, @indid)
GO 数据库修复中心db-recovery